Achieving Forex Success: Fundamental Analysis Techniques
Navigating the fluctuating landscape of the forex market demands a well-informed approach. While technical analysis can provide valuable clues about price movements, fundamental analysis establishes the base for making prudent trading decisions.
Fundamental analysis comprises a deep grasp of economic indicators, geopolitical events, and monetary policies that influence currency rates. By examining these factors, traders can detect potential opportunities in the market.
A key component of fundamental analysis is assessing a country's economic health. Factors such as GDP growth, inflation rates, and interest rate movements can provide essential insights into a currency's prospects.
Furthermore, traders should keep abreast of global developments that can influence currency markets. Social instability, trade agreements, and natural disasters are just a few examples of events that can generate market uncertainty.
By utilizing fundamental analysis techniques, traders can acquire a deeper comprehension of the forex market and make more strategic trading decisions.
Decoding Price Movements: Technical Analysis for Forex Traders
Technical analysis is a popular strategy used by forex traders to forecast future price movements in the market. By examining historical price data and chart patterns, traders can detect trends and indicators that may suggest potential belajar trading di forex buying or selling opportunities.
One of the key principles of technical analysis is the assumption that market prices move in cycles and patterns. Traders utilize various tools, such as moving averages, oscillators, and support/resistance levels, to understand these patterns and make calculated trading decisions.
Technical analysis can be a valuable tool for forex traders, but it is important to remember that it is not a foolproof approach. Market conditions can change rapidly, and technical indicators may not always provide accurate forecasts. Therefore, it is essential for traders to merge technical analysis with other forms of market analysis and to create their own trading strategy.
